James Anderson Receives Knighthood at Windsor: England Cricket Legend Honoured for Historic Career

James Anderson receives knighthood in a momentous ceremony at Windsor Castle, marking a historic milestone in the legendary fast bowler’s remarkable career. The English pace icon, widely regarded as one of the finest bowlers in the history of Test cricket, was honored for his extraordinary contribution to the sport and his enduring excellence over two decades of international cricket.

Sir James Anderson Honoured at Windsor Castle

In a prestigious event at Windsor Castle, Anderson — affectionately known as “Jimmy” — was formally conferred with the title of Sir James Anderson. The ceremony was attended by family, friends, and distinguished guests, celebrating the achievements of a player whose name has become synonymous with longevity, precision, and professionalism. The accolade recognizes Anderson’s service to cricket and his exceptional sporting legacy that continues to inspire future generations.

Recognition of a Historic Career

With more than 700 Test wickets, Sir James Anderson holds the record as the highest wicket-taker among fast bowlers in Test history. His consistency and adaptability across conditions have made him a cornerstone of England’s bowling attack for over 20 years. Beyond numbers, the knighthood acknowledges his influence on the game — from mentoring young bowlers to exemplifying dedication and sportsmanship at the highest level.

Anderson Joins an Elite Group of Cricketing Knights

The James Anderson knighthood places him among a select group of cricketers who have received royal honors for their contributions to the sport, including legends like Sir Ian Botham, Sir Alastair Cook, and Sir Vivian Richards. The recognition cements Anderson’s status not just as England’s premier fast bowler but as one of cricket’s true global ambassadors. The Crown’s acknowledgment reflects the respect he commands both on and off the field.
